Formal methods for industrial critical systems are essential because they provide mathematically rigorous techniques to specify, design, and verify system behavior. This reduces the risk of failures in safety- and security-critical domains such as aerospace, automotive, and healthcare. This special issue of Software Tools for Technology Transfer contains four papers presenting recent advances in tools target the use of formal methods for critical systems in industry. The papers are revised and extended versions of selected conference papers from the 29th International Conference on Formal Methods for Industrial Critical Systems (FMICS 2024).
